Output 2898d5f60490a544e5eb4b68d8f700db92dd3e379124fba1f6d73aa820fcf526:1

value
107347893
script pubkey
OP_0 OP_PUSHBYTES_20 8c1752c0d44539984b87a771aa2736529436b11a
address
bc1q3st49sx5g5uesju85ac65fek222rdvg6jgzy5u
transaction
2898d5f60490a544e5eb4b68d8f700db92dd3e379124fba1f6d73aa820fcf526